Commit graph

  • 266e0a0082 Merge branch 'gardenrobot/optimize-docker-build' Zed 2022-01-30 17:29:19 +01:00
  • eedf6d07b8 Remove depsOnly check since Nimble supports it Zed 2022-01-30 17:28:31 +01:00
  • b1a90cd52b Disable input autocomplete Zed 2022-01-30 17:17:59 +01:00
  • 8ecac89ea0 Fix hidePinned preference Zed 2022-01-30 16:58:20 +01:00
  • f10519c41a Minor RSS behavior improvements Zed 2022-01-27 14:46:24 +01:00
  • eadf722284 Add compile-time define to skip building binary Zed 2022-01-27 14:41:40 +01:00
  • 091bb6813d Move RSS compression to Redis module, fix crash Zed 2022-01-27 14:36:12 +01:00
  • bd1630c2ee remove unneeded -y Sam Erika Clotfelter 2022-01-27 00:01:51 -05:00
  • c95fc32e0e use docker cache Sam Erika Clotfelter 2022-01-26 23:50:29 -05:00
  • 3a076a9b4e Add experimental parser module Zed 2022-01-26 21:05:23 +01:00
  • 4738ec3385 Add experimental user search parser Zed 2022-01-26 20:27:11 +01:00
  • 49a2fbb070 Support profile image color parsing in wip parser Zed 2022-01-26 18:24:34 +01:00
  • a54d6aa1eb Add experimental GraphQL list members parser Zed 2022-01-26 17:57:46 +01:00
  • ae7091e69d Add experimental GraphQL user parser Zed 2022-01-26 17:24:03 +01:00
  • 535f6936b9
    Merge pull request #529 from LainLayer/master Zed 2022-01-24 21:43:13 +01:00
  • d56628ed2f removed spaces Mitarashi 2022-01-24 21:55:14 +02:00
  • e4f634705b Fix #521 Mitarashi 2022-01-24 21:53:59 +02:00
  • c9b451d3ea Set listMembers max remaining to 500 Zed 2022-01-24 12:29:03 +01:00
  • d683a3365a Update readme Zed 2022-01-24 03:58:45 +01:00
  • 9ec9f130d1
    Merge pull request #527 from TheFrenchGhosty/better-compose Zed 2022-01-24 03:57:28 +01:00
  • cb0de9856e Make the configuration file read only TheFrenchGhosty 2022-01-23 20:13:46 +01:00
  • 43af565882 Actually name the volume correctly TheFrenchGhosty 2022-01-23 20:08:11 +01:00
  • 4761163c7a Edit the example to reflect the changes TheFrenchGhosty 2022-01-23 16:24:40 +01:00
  • 327025c838 Enhance the compose file TheFrenchGhosty 2022-01-23 16:21:59 +01:00
  • 4ffe7d7665 Fix compilation with Nim 1.4.8 Zed 2022-01-23 14:47:13 +01:00
  • 182b5ba90b Support quotes in pinned tweets Zed 2022-01-23 10:15:54 +01:00
  • d1a3e7ab58 Fix empty pinned tweets when status wasn't found Zed 2022-01-23 09:11:14 +01:00
  • f58824cb35 Add URL to request errors Zed 2022-01-23 08:38:38 +01:00
  • c355beda85 Cleanup profile fetching logic Zed 2022-01-23 08:15:35 +01:00
  • 27183f1a74 Use faster API to get pinned tweets Zed 2022-01-23 07:45:01 +01:00
  • 51ae076ea0 Rearchitect profile, support pins, Profile -> User Zed 2022-01-23 07:04:50 +01:00
  • 79b98a8081 Simplify bad http client pruning Zed 2022-01-23 02:29:03 +01:00
  • dcfdd225a2
    Merge pull request #523 from somini/patch-1 Zed 2022-01-22 00:03:57 +01:00
  • ae7d2eafb8
    Fix special tasks somini 2022-01-21 23:01:38 +00:00
  • cdb4efadfe Temporary fix to Twitter's global timeline error Zed 2022-01-21 09:17:18 +01:00
  • d77d5911b0 Bump Redis pool tag Zed 2022-01-20 11:54:36 +01:00
  • 29a53de691 Update test to reflect layout change Zed 2022-01-20 06:03:08 +01:00
  • 637168ecc6 Bump Redis pool commit Zed 2022-01-20 02:30:05 +01:00
  • a76ca3d60f Remove Redis pipelining Zed 2022-01-20 02:22:32 +01:00
  • 575cb590d7 Revert "changed jester version for samesite cookie fix" Zed 2022-01-18 19:01:48 +01:00
  • c771f8027a
    Merge pull request #519 from LainLayer/jester_fix Zed 2022-01-18 18:52:32 +01:00
  • 2224605d5f changed jester version for samesite cookie fix Mitarashi 2022-01-18 19:44:49 +02:00
  • b01810e261 Improve profile page elements, reduce jank Zed 2022-01-17 05:50:45 +01:00
  • 43b0bdc08a Remove user agents Zed 2022-01-17 04:13:27 +01:00
  • e0b141daf9 Small optimization for photo rail request size Zed 2022-01-17 03:21:38 +01:00
  • f3d6f53f6d Rework profile cache behavior, fix suspended cache Zed 2022-01-16 20:32:45 +01:00
  • 23f87c115a Add template to make Redis usage cleaner Zed 2022-01-16 19:22:27 +01:00
  • 2aa07e7395 Remove broken ARM64 Docker image Zed 2022-01-16 18:53:30 +01:00
  • fff04de24b Simplify new error handling Zed 2022-01-16 18:28:40 +01:00
  • 3d91ae0256 Set tokens to expire 5 minutes early Zed 2022-01-16 17:56:45 +01:00
  • 3ab778b49c Remove old parseUserShow proc Zed 2022-01-16 06:34:38 +01:00
  • 6f348f2f2e Strip trailing newlines from tweets Zed 2022-01-16 06:18:01 +01:00
  • cdf49dcddd Add experimental user parser Zed 2022-01-16 06:00:11 +01:00
  • fcfc1ef497 Parse user stats as ints, not strings, cleanup Zed 2022-01-16 03:32:18 +01:00
  • 54330f0b0c Fix quote avatar css Zed 2022-01-14 23:12:33 +01:00
  • d06e485b46
    Merge pull request #516 from LainLayer/tweet_background Zed 2022-01-14 20:12:10 +01:00
  • 485918f746
    Merge branch 'zedeus:master' into embedded alqeeu 2022-01-14 21:08:12 +02:00
  • 6ebfafde80 added tweet background and bumped css Mitarashi 2022-01-14 21:07:02 +02:00
  • 62f8d48c5a Bump jsony version to fix unified card unicode Zed 2022-01-14 19:34:26 +01:00
  • 875e6c2cd6
    Merge pull request #515 from LainLayer/embedded Zed 2022-01-14 19:50:16 +01:00
  • eff098003f unified function call styles Mitarashi 2022-01-14 20:45:02 +02:00
  • aee222eb62 Merge branch 'embedded' of https://github.com/LainLayer/nitter into embedded Mitarashi 2022-01-14 20:36:06 +02:00
  • d29186bf8f stylistic changes Mitarashi 2022-01-14 20:35:01 +02:00
  • 1e027f5edf
    Update src/routes/embed.nim alqeeu 2022-01-14 20:33:01 +02:00
  • 74fcc071a3
    Update src/sass/tweet/_base.scss alqeeu 2022-01-14 20:32:50 +02:00
  • ac0edc0a41 made twitter embed links redirect to nitter ones Mitarashi 2022-01-14 20:24:06 +02:00
  • a6bd05bca6 fixed more stupid code Mitarashi 2022-01-14 20:14:06 +02:00
  • 90eae2669b fixed stupid code (sorry) Mitarashi 2022-01-14 20:11:51 +02:00
  • 784d0d42ac minor css change and version bump Mitarashi 2022-01-14 19:49:36 +02:00
  • 817501a516 wrapped embedded tweet in div and changed css also bumped css version Mitarashi 2022-01-14 19:44:09 +02:00
  • 875a2c5387 moved themes to be handled in renderHead and changed path to /embed Mitarashi 2022-01-14 19:34:10 +02:00
  • 3579bd8e30 handled unavailable in renderEmbeddedTweet Mitarashi 2022-01-14 19:17:10 +02:00
  • 0d3469df66 changed code to be not shit Mitarashi 2022-01-14 19:01:47 +02:00
  • 7f15993a74 crude implementation of embedding tweets Mitarashi 2022-01-14 15:23:53 +02:00
  • 888e965f41 Unify avatar class generation Zed 2022-01-14 03:16:09 +01:00
  • cc0e4b1668
    Merge pull request #513 from LainLayer/square_avatars Zed 2022-01-13 23:05:56 +01:00
  • 3afe330f23 removed weird spaces at end of line Mitarashi 2022-01-13 23:59:30 +02:00
  • 8d557bc490 minor changes Mitarashi 2022-01-13 23:58:07 +02:00
  • b2948e3071 refined code Mitarashi 2022-01-13 23:54:22 +02:00
  • bc337027ca Implemented square profile pictures - Added preference "Square profile pictures" Mitarashi 2022-01-13 22:44:47 +02:00
  • 111927a21c Add experimental support for unified_card Zed 2022-01-13 00:36:30 +01:00
  • 8a6fbe81ab Fix video processing crash Zed 2022-01-12 19:19:14 +01:00
  • 6c6386913e Remove nim-regex dependency, improve performance Zed 2022-01-11 03:10:42 +01:00
  • 0e5da8c305 Reimplement titleize without regex Zed 2022-01-10 16:18:10 +01:00
  • 63b9e8dbc1 Cleanup Zed 2022-01-10 00:45:35 +01:00
  • db74fa8893 Remove capture group from titleization regex Zed 2022-01-10 00:36:58 +01:00
  • c042c84203 Add auto theme that uses Twitter dark Zed 2022-01-09 23:58:21 +01:00
  • 23b36d4268 Prevent bad staticDir from causing problems Zed 2022-01-09 23:55:17 +01:00
  • 4ec2874008 Use staticDir to load about page Zed 2022-01-09 23:48:25 +01:00
  • 8c2e0c66e2 Render markdown files with a tool Zed 2022-01-09 23:14:01 +01:00
  • 1fc6a4092e Remove start_url from webmanifest Zed 2022-01-07 10:17:00 +01:00
  • f21e192a8f Improve mobile responsiveness Zed 2022-01-06 15:21:42 +01:00
  • ffcac982d0 Style fixes Zed 2022-01-06 03:57:14 +01:00
  • f5ba2b62e7 Add audiospace to list of unsupported cards Zed 2022-01-06 03:37:27 +01:00
  • d4c6876bc9 Add more info to /.tokens endpoint Zed 2022-01-06 00:42:18 +01:00
  • 4d9fd1a6f8 Use int for token reset instead of Time Zed 2022-01-06 00:19:09 +01:00
  • 34964f9e56 Track pending token requests to limit concurrency Zed 2022-01-05 23:38:46 +01:00
  • f9c9b0d3a4 Add /.tokens debug endpoint to see token pool Zed 2022-01-05 22:49:16 +01:00
  • dd71e60f35 Track token rate limits per endpoint Zed 2022-01-05 22:48:45 +01:00
  • d726894555 Remove unused profile API Zed 2022-01-05 22:17:14 +01:00